Her team was doing exactly what she had trained them to do.</p><p>She had built a business where the team brings their thinking to her for approval. They are smart. They are capable. They are not stupid about their own work. They have just learned over the years that the final word lives with the CEO. So they prepare their work to bring to her. They do not prepare their work to ship.</p><p><strong>That is a different muscle.</strong></p><p>A team trained to deliver is a team that decides. They make the call. They write the email. They finish the deliverable. The founder hears about it after.</p><p>A team trained to NOT deliver is a team that researches, considers, recommends, and waits. The founder hears about it before.</p><p>Her team is the second kind. She trained them to be that way without realizing she was doing it. Every time she overruled a decision they made, she taught them to bring her decisions instead of making them. Every time she rewrote an email they had drafted, she taught them their writing was a draft, and hers was the final. Every time she said <em>&#8220;I will handle it,&#8221;</em> she taught them that &#8220;handling it&#8221; was her job.</p><p>The team got smarter and faster at preparing things for her. She got busier and more drained from having to prepare and approve everything.</p><p>That is the leak.</p><div class="callout-block" data-callout="true"><p><strong>Brain space is the asset that runs out first when a founder IS the system. AI runs through all three.</em></p><p>When the system is in place, the team is no longer trained to bring. The decisions get sorted into four buckets before they reach the founder. CEO-only, where her judgment is the asset. Team-owned, where someone else has the authority. Systemized, where a rule replaces the decision. Eliminated, where the activity should not be happening at all. Most founders have one bucket. Their inbox.</p><p><strong>The rhythms get designed around the work that actually moves the business.</strong> A reactive week is a brain-space-zero week. A designed week protects the thinking time and routes the execution time to the team that owns it.</p><p><strong>The roles are drawn in writing rather than by default.</strong> The team leader on that call would not have turned the question to her. She would have answered it.</p><p><strong>The delivery gets standardized so the quality is in the system</strong>, not in the founder&#8217;s head. The work goes out the door at the standard the client paid for, without the founder checking it.</p><p>Three layers. One redesign. When the business is breaking under the weight of its founder, the break is always at one of these four. <em>Sometimes two.</em></p><p>For most of the founders I have worked with, the first break is <strong>Decisions.</strong> The team cannot move because every choice routes through you. You make the same five decisions every week with no system to govern them.</p><p>For some, it is <strong>Rhythms.</strong> The week was never designed. So the week designs itself, reactively, around whoever is loudest.</p><p>For others, it is <strong>Roles.</strong> The team is willing and capable, but the lines were never drawn. So everyone defaults to <em>&#8220;ask the founder.&#8221;</em></p><p>And for some, it is <strong>Delivery.</strong> You built the business by personally guaranteeing the work. You never extracted yourself from the quality layer. So you cannot leave.</p><blockquote><p>You probably already know which one is yours.</p></blockquote><p><em>Here is what I want you to notice.</em></p><p>You just diagnosed your business in under three minutes.</p><p>You read four layers and one of them landed harder than the others.
